BBC in Trouble again.
Glastonbury and the BBC is an absolute racket. I worked for a while with a Taxi firm in Bath, with which the BBC had an account. Every morning the train from London which arrived at about 0930 would disgorge a dozen or more BBC executives (from the first class carriage at the rear). Each would have a taxi waiting for him/her, to take them to Glastonbury (about £65 a car). They would be picked up in the evening and returned to Bath Station - so £130 per head paid for by the license fee, plus of course the first class train fares. It wouldn't be unusual for 15 or more cars to be out there. On one memorable occasion some jolly important chap hired a car (mine) to take him to Castle Cary Station about 10 miles beyond Glastonbury; charged at the metered rate from the City Boundary of Bath. With waiting time at the festival site it came to £108, for a 10 mile taxi ride. I know that in June the BBC account bill (usually a couple of hundred quid a month) was in the tens of thousands! Sometimes they would stay overnight in one of the best hotels in or near Bath instead of going back to London. They spent money like water - it was all on expenses of course!
